A Global Certificate Course in Community Reentry Programs provides comprehensive training for professionals working with individuals transitioning from incarceration back into society. This specialized program equips participants with the knowledge and skills necessary to effectively support successful reintegration.
Learning outcomes include understanding the complexities of the criminal justice system, developing effective case management strategies, and mastering techniques for addressing the multifaceted challenges faced by returning citizens, such as housing, employment, and mental health. Students will gain proficiency in evidence-based practices for community reentry.
The duration of the Global Certificate Course in Community Reentry Programs typically ranges from several weeks to a few months, depending on the specific program structure and intensity. The flexible format often allows for part-time study, accommodating the schedules of working professionals.
